When is Parker vs Jennings?
Joseph Parker could face the challenge of Bryant Jennings in Early 2024 in Atlantic City, New Jersey.
The fight would take place over 12 rounds in the Heavyweight division, which means there would be no weight limit.
Parker vs Jennings stats
Joseph Parker would step into the ring with a record of 32 wins, 3 loses and 0 draws, 22 of those wins coming by the way of knock out.
Bryant Jennings would make his way to the ring with a record of 24 wins, 4 loses and 0 draws, with 14 of those wins by knock out.
The stats suggest Parker would have advantage in power over Jennings, with a 69% knock out percentage over Jennings' 58%.
Joseph Parker is the younger man by 8 years, at 31 years old.
Parker has a height advantage of 1 inch over Jennings. Despite this, Jennings has 8-inch reach advantage.
Both Joseph Parker & Bryant Jennings fight out of an orthodox stance.
Parker is currently arguably the more experienced fighter, having had 7 more fights, and made his debut in 2012, 2 year and 4 months later than Jennings, whose first professional fight was in 2010. He has fought 51 more professional rounds, 223 to Jennings' 172.
Joseph Parker goes into the fight ranked number 10 by the WBC, 6 by the WBO, 6 by the IBF and 8 by the RING at heavyweight.
Parker vs Jennings form
Parker has beaten 4 of his last 5 opponents, stopping 1 of them, going the distance 3 times.
In his last fight, he won against Faiga Opelu on 24th May 2023 by technical knockout in the 1st round at Margaret Court Arena, Melbourne, Australia.
Previous to that, he had won against Jack Massey on 21st January 2023 by unanimous decision in their 10 round contest at Manchester Arena, Manchester, United Kingdom.
Going into that contest, he had been beaten by Joe Joyce on 24th September 2022 by knockout in the 11th round in their WBO Interim World Heavyweight championship fight at AO Arena, Manchester.
Before that, he had beat Derek Chisora on 18th December 2021 by unanimous decision in their 12 round contest at Manchester Arena, Lancashire.
He had defeated Derek Chisora on 1st May 2021 by split decision in their 12 round contest at Manchester Arena, Manchester.
Jennings has beaten 3 of his last 5 opponents, stopping 2 of them, going the distance once.
In his last fight, he lost to Joe Joyce on 13th July 2019 by unanimous decision in their 12 round contest at The O2 Arena, London, United Kingdom.
Previous to that, he had lost to Oscar Rivas on 18th January 2019 by technical knockout in the 12th round at Turning Stone Resort & Casino, New York, United States.
Going into that contest, he had won against Alexander Dimitrenko on 18th August 2018 by technical knockout in the 9th round at Ocean Resort Casino, New Jersey.
Before that, he had defeated Joey Dawejko on 28th April 2018 by unanimous decision in their 10 round contest at Liacouras Center, Pennsylvania.
He had beat Akhror Muralimov on 16th February 2018 by knockout in the 3rd round at Grand Sierra Resort and Casino, Grand Theatre, Nevada.
Activity check
In terms of recent activity, Joseph Parker has been fighting more than Bryant Jennings.
Joseph Parker last fought 8 months and 4 days ago, while Bryant Jennings' last outing was 4 years, 6 months and 15 days ago.
Parker's last 5 fights have come over a period of 2 years, 8 months and 27 days, meaning he has been fighting on average every 6 months and 19 days. In those fights, he fought a total of 46 rounds, meaning that they have lasted 9.2 rounds on average.
Jennings' last 5 fights have come over a period of 5 years, 11 months and 12 days, meaning he has been fighting on average every 1 year, 2 months and 10 days. In those fights, he fought a total of 46 rounds, meaning that they have lasted 9.2 rounds on average.
